Trace elements: mechanistic aspects of anticarcinogenic action

Nihon rinsho. Japanese journal of clinical medicine
H Koyama

Abstract

Trace elements play important roles and are increasingly recognized as versatile anticarcinogenic agents. Several biologic mechanisms have been proposed to explain how trace elements could reduce the incidence of a number of different cancers. The proposed mechanisms involve the antioxidant potential of trace element dependent enzyme system, induction of metallothionein, effects on immune response and DNA repair system, alterations of carcinogen metabolism, and apoptosis of the initiated cells. However, epidemiologic studies have failed to support the hypothesis that enhanced trace element status reduces the risk of cancer. Furthermore, several animal and in vitro studies have shown carcinogenic potentials of trace elements. A few chemoprevention trials with trace elements have now been conducted.

Apoptosis in Cancer

Apoptosis is an important mechanism in cancer. By evading apoptosis, tumors can continue to grow without regulation and metastasize systemically. Many therapies are evaluating the use of pro-apoptotic activation to eliminate cancer growth. Here is the latest research on apoptosis in cancer.

Apoptosis

Apoptosis is a specific process that leads to programmed cell death through the activation of an evolutionary conserved intracellular pathway leading to pathognomic cellular changes distinct from cellular necrosis
